Given the equation:
|y + 8| ≤ 2
Hence:
y + 8 ≤ 2; and -(y + 8) ≤ 2
y ≤ -6 and y ≥ -10
The solution of the absolute inequality |y + 8| ≤ 2 is -10 ≤ y ≤ -6

Question: Please help lily team won 8 out of 12 games.At that rate,how many games will her team win if it plays 21 games?The ratio is now: 8 : 12 = X : 21, where x is the unknown value of win they have and 21 is the total number of games they played=> 8 : 12 = x : 21=> 8 * 21 = 168 / 12 = 14Thus, the new ratio is 8 : 12 and 14 : 21they will be winning 14 games out of 21 plays<span>
